Translake 520 Committee
Chaired by Pegeen Shean

The Translake SR520 Committee deals with issues regarding SR520 and WSDOT's plans for expanding and building a new SR520 bridge and how these plans will affect the North Capitol Hill Neighborhood.


















The Local Impact Committee

Representatives: Nancy Brainard, Pegeen Shean and David Thorne 


In 2004 WSDOT and the City of Seattle agreed to fund a task force of community representatives (Local Impact Committee) to study the impacts of the expansion of SR 520.

The LIC is made of two members from Portage Bay/Roanoke Park Community Council, Montlake Community Council, and the North Capitol Neighborhood Association, and one representative of the Eastlake Community Council, along with WSDOT, SDOT, TranspoGroup, Makers Architectural Group, and KPFF consulting engineers.

This group meets every two weeks, the1st and 3rd Thursday at Queens City Yacht Club. The neighborhood is welcome to join us. The Group also brings important information to the NCHNA meeting.

This group is no longer meeting because we have now enter into mediation with all neighborhoods, WSDOT, and the governor's office. Information presented here is still relevant.
